Stoneleigh Park: http://i34.multiplay.co.uk/about/venue/

For the first time in eight years the i-Series is moving it’s venue to the massive Stoneleigh Park, smack bang in the heart of England and one of the most accessible locations available for events of this size. Mere minutes from the M40, Stoneleigh Park is centrally located and more accessible for the vast majority of people. Airports and train stations are close by and we’re even looking into coaches direct to the venue from major cities across the UK.

The site itself is a vast complex where every need is catered for. An on-site hotel and hostel has up to 500 beds ready for those who like a little more comfort to their LAN experience. Naturally most people will prefer to bring their own tent so our camping area is bigger than our previous site by a long way. Tent City at i34 will be one large area, giving that festival atmosphere whilst also having enough room for people to be spread out and not in each others way.
We are using the two largest halls for the event - hosting the exhibition and finals arena in one, and the LAN in another giant room. Gone are the days of a fragmented event where people are in every nook and cranny - say hello to being able to hurl abuse at whoever just fragged you - wherever they are!

There are cash machines available (no more driving out to a supermarket just for cash!) and of course the culinary choice available will be varied and of a high standard, suiting all tastes and preferences. A 500-seater restaurant will act as the hub for most people with a superb catering team operated by Stoneleigh whilst other choices will be available both on-site and in the local area. You will probably never have to leave the site at all over the weekend as everything is to hand.
If you drive to the LAN then you can rest assured that your car is safe and secure as an indoor, security controlled car-park will be used for the entire event. True convenience awaits as the car park, Tent City and the event itself are all located next to each other, making your life that much easier and giving you more time to enjoy the event!
We also have our own 100Mbit pipe for all your web and Internet needs - provided by Multiplay to ensure the highest quality possible!
